What Makes an Aluminum Pergola Bar Unique? 🛠️
An aluminum pergola bar pairs two practical elements: a sturdy aluminum pergola frame (for shade and structure) and a built-in or modular bar setup (think countertops, storage, or even a mini-fridge). The aluminum material is the star here—unlike wood, it doesn’t rot, warp, or need annual staining.
Is it too heavy to install? Surprisingly, no! Aluminum is lightweight compared to materials like steel, so setting up the pergola frame is manageable for most DIY enthusiasts (I installed mine with a friend in just one weekend). And despite its light weight, it’s tough enough to withstand strong winds and heavy rain—no more worrying about storm damage.
Key Perks of Choosing an Aluminum Pergola Bar 🌟
Why skip wood or steel and go for aluminum? These benefits speak for themselves:
- Low maintenance: Wipe down the aluminum frame with soap and water once a season—no sanding, painting, or sealing required. My bar has looked brand-new for 2 years, even through harsh summer sun and winter frost.
- Sleek, modern look: Aluminum’s smooth finish fits any backyard style, from minimalist to coastal. I paired mine with a white bar top, and it instantly became the focal point of my outdoor space.
- Weather resistance: Aluminum doesn’t rust, fade, or absorb moisture—perfect for areas with high humidity or frequent rain. Your bar will stay in top shape for years.
- Customizable: Most aluminum pergola kits let you add extras like string lights, retractable canopies, or bar stools. I added a small wine rack under my counter, and it’s been a hit at every party.
